== Latvian ==
=== Etymology ===
Borrowed from Russian фотогра́фія (fotográfija), ultimately a modern coinage based on Ancient Greek φῶς (phôs, “light”) (combining form φωτ- (phōt-)) and γράφω (gráphō, “to scratch, to scrape, to graze; to write”) + -ija.
=== Pronunciation ===
=== Noun ===
fotogrāfija f (4th declension)
(usually in the singular) photography (the technique of making pictures with a camera)
fotogrāfija ir optisku, mehānisku, elektrisku un ķīmisku procesu komplekss ― photography is a complex of optical, mechanical, electrical and chemical processes
photograph, photo (a picture taken via this process)
tā bija pirmā sievietes fotogrāfija, ko Ingus todien iebāza savā kabatas grāmatiņā ― that was the first woman's photo which Ingus that day had put inside his pocket book
par savu tēvu viņa zina maz; tikai fotogrāfijas vecmāmiņas albumā ― about her father she knew little; only (the) photos in (her) grandmother's album
(usually in the singular) photography (the art and craft of photograph and image making)
šodien fotogrāfija izaugusi par pastāvīgu mākslu ― today, photography has grown into an independent (form of) art
